Judy Collins

The iconic singer and author of “Cravings,” Judy Collins stops by to talk about her career and being 33 years in recovery from the eating disorder, bulimia. Judy explains that she had a childhood obsession with food. Today, she maintains a healthy lifestyle and avoids sugar, grains, flour, wheat, corn and “junk food.”

Sesame Crusted Salmon with White & Green Asparagus

Wayne Elias of Los Angeles’s Rockwell Table & Stage is in the kitchen cooking sesame crusted salmon with white and green asparagus. He says now is the best time to make this dish since white asparagus is in season until June. If you can’t find fresh salmon, frozen salmon works just as well.

Best Eye Shadow For Your Eye Color

Celebrity make-up artist Troy Jensen is breaking down which eye shadows work best with your eye color. He also gives you the tip to dampen your brush before applying the eye shadow.

The Science of Drinking Water

Dan Kohler is in the kitchen breaking down the science behind drinking water. He talks about popular filters, that a contain charcoal, which helps with removing some contaminants. He also advises you to contact your local city council for water testing results in your home.
